Taxonomy And Molecular Phylogeny Of Crepidotaceae In China

Crepidotaceae(Imai)Singer has been disputed hotly since it was established by Imai in 1938.There were 2 main views about this question in the period of considering morphology characters only.Some taxonomists,who were Singer dominated,considered that Crepidotaceae is a valid taxa including 9 genera maximum,others believed that the genera in Crepidotaceae should be combined into Cortinariaceae or newly established Inocybaceae.Crepidotus and Simocybe were confirmed as core members of Crepidotaceae after molecular phylogeny applied in researching,but due to a small number of samples and unclear phylogeny relationship,some taxonomists still didn't accept this result.When species of Neopaxillus from Caribbean Region were found to be related to Crepidotaceae,it was hotly disputed again.This study aims to discuss the composing of Crepidotaceae and phylogeny relationship with other taxa based on nLSU sequences,massive genera and species among Crepidotaceae,Cortinariaceae,and Strophariaceae of Singer's taxonomy system in 1986,and the taxa resultingly closed to Crepidotaceae in recent phylogeny study.The type genus of Crepidotaceae is selected to carry out taxonomy and molecular phylogeny of Crepidotus with the thinking of polyphasic taxonomy.Twenty-nine taxa of Crepidotus including 13 new species and 8 newly recorded species,were identified after studying more than 470 specimens collected by author and deposited in herbarium.Photos of habitat,line drawings,descriptions,and notes are provided in this research.Also SEM research of basidiospores,pileipellis,and the altrastructure of lamellae edge were carried out.Diagnosis and key to genera of Crepidotaceae,key to species of Crepidotus and Simocybe are all available in this study.Pileipellis,cheilocystidia,and the lamellae edge altrastructure after cheilocystidia collapsed are discovered for the first time in SEM researching.Among the twentynine Crepidotus species,thirteen new taxa are Crepidotus pseudomollis T.Bau & Y.P.Ge,C.striatus T.Bau & Y.P.Ge,C.dentatus T.Bau & Y.P.Ge,C.reticulatus T.Bau & Y.P.Ge,C.heterocystidiosus T.Bau & Y.P.Ge,C.lutescens T.Bau & Y.P.Ge,C.hohenbuehelioides T.Bau & Y.P.Ge,C.jiangxiensis T.Bau & Y.P.Ge,C.herbaceus T.Bau & Y.P.Ge,C.trichodermus T.Bau & Y.P.Ge,C.subtrichodermus T.Bau & Y.P.Ge,C.hebelomatisporus T.Bau & Y.P.Ge,and C.leigongshanensis T.Bau & Y.P.Ge.Eight new to China species are C.fraxinicola Murrill,C.macedonicus Pilát,C.malachioides Consiglio,Prydiuk & Setti,C.aureifolius Hesler & A.H.Sm.,C.carpari var.carpari Velen.,C.carpari var.subglobisporus(Pilát)Pouzar,C.neotrichocystis Consiglio & Setti.More than 300 species,58 genera,were selected to reveal phylogeny relationship of Crepidotaceae and related group by RaxML and Bayes methods.The result shows that two trees are with same topology.Crepidotaceae is composed by 3 genera,Crepidotus,Simocybe,and Neopaxillus.The most related groups are Pleuroflammula and Inocybe senso lato.The result of phylogeny based on ITS supports the view of Hesler and Smith(1965)that divided Crepidotus to Subgenus based on character clamps and ornamentation of basidiospores.Multi-lucus(nLSU,ITS,tef1-?,beta-tubulin)phylogeny is carried out in this genus,the result shows that ornamentation of basidiospores and morphology of cheilocystidia are combined with evolution process.The monophyly of subgenus Dochmiopus is confirmed,and the amygdaliform ornamented basidiospores are proved to be the solo character of subgenus Dochmiopus.Subgenus Crepidotus,which with smooth amygdaliform basidiospores,is also monophyly,while Subgenus Sphaerula with punctate globose basidiospores,is paraphyletic.
